Website Risk

Website risk refers to any potential threat or vulnerability that could negatively impact a website's functionality, data, or user experience. These risks can range from cyberattacks like malware and phishing to operational issues such as server downtime or misconfigurations. Managing website risk is essential for maintaining trust and ensuring business continuity in the digital space.

Understanding Website Risk

Organizations actively manage website risk by implementing various cybersecurity measures. This includes regularly scanning for vulnerabilities, applying security patches promptly, and using web application firewalls WAFs to filter malicious traffic. For instance, a retail website might face SQL injection attempts targeting customer databases or XSS attacks aiming to steal user credentials. Implementing secure coding practices and conducting penetration tests help identify and fix these weaknesses before they can be exploited, protecting both the website and its users from harm.

Effective website risk management is a shared responsibility, often overseen by IT security teams and executive leadership. It involves establishing clear governance policies, conducting regular risk assessments, and developing incident response plans. Unmanaged website risks can lead to significant financial losses, reputational damage, and legal penalties due to data breaches or service disruptions. Strategically, prioritizing website security ensures business resilience and maintains customer trust, which is vital for long-term success in the digital economy.

How Website Risk Processes Identity, Context, and Access Decisions

Website risk involves identifying potential threats and vulnerabilities that could compromise a website's availability, integrity, or confidentiality. This includes scanning for known vulnerabilities in code, configurations, and third-party components. It also assesses the risk from user input, unpatched software, weak authentication, and insecure data handling. The process often starts with asset discovery, followed by vulnerability scanning, penetration testing, and continuous monitoring to detect new threats. Understanding the potential impact of these risks on business operations and user trust is crucial for effective mitigation.

Managing website risk is an ongoing process, not a one-time event. It requires regular assessments, patching cycles, and security policy enforcement. Governance involves defining roles, responsibilities, and reporting structures for risk management. Website risk management integrates with broader security operations, feeding into incident response plans, security information and event management SIEM systems, and compliance frameworks. This ensures a holistic approach to protecting web assets throughout their lifecycle.

What We Often Get Wrong

Website risk is only about external attacks.

Website risk extends beyond external threats. Internal vulnerabilities, misconfigurations, and insecure coding practices by developers also pose significant risks. A comprehensive approach considers both external and internal factors for true protection.

Using a firewall makes my website secure.

While a firewall is essential, it is not a complete solution. Firewalls protect network perimeters, but web application vulnerabilities can still be exploited. Regular application-level security testing is vital for comprehensive protection.

Small websites are not targets for attackers.

Attackers often target smaller websites because they may have weaker security. These sites can be used as stepping stones for larger attacks, for data theft, or to host malicious content. All websites need robust security measures.

what is operational risk management

Operational risk management focuses on risks arising from inadequate or failed internal processes, people, and systems, or from external events. For websites, this includes issues like human error in content updates, system outages, software bugs, or infrastructure failures. It aims to ensure smooth and secure website operations by identifying and mitigating these day-to-day operational threats.

what is enterprise risk management

Enterprise Risk Management (ERM) is a comprehensive approach to identifying, assessing, and preparing for potential risks that could affect an organization's strategic objectives. Unlike narrower risk types, ERM considers all risks across the entire enterprise, including financial, operational, strategic, and reputational risks. For websites, ERM ensures that website-related risks are integrated into the broader organizational risk strategy.
